Rabbits make their mark on UK chart
FRIGHTENED Rabbit have scored their first top 10 album.
Pedestrian Verse went straight into the UK Album Chart at number nine, just one place behind Barbadian pop star Rihanna.
The top 10 spot is a major breakthrough for the Souters, whose previous record The Winter of Mixed Drinks only reached number 61 in 2010.
Tweeting on the band’s twitter page, frontman Scott Hutchison said: “Nine years ago I started a wee solo ‘thing’ called Frightened Rabbit. Today that ‘thing’ is #9 in the UK charts. Thank you.”
Scott told The Wee Paper this month that he felt Pedestrian Verse was the group’s best yet, having worked on it for 18 months under new label Atlantic Records.
“I think it is well thought-out, detailed, and shows where we are after seven years as a band,” he added.
Scott also told us he was hoping Frightened Rabbit would return to Selkirk this year for a gig of some sort, despite a hectic 2013 schedule.
Frightened Rabbit will find out where they are placed this Sunday, with Les Miserables soundtrack currently number one, and Scottish rockers Biffy Clyro and Aberdeen star Emeli Sande close by in the top 10.
